    I don't want to see a little kid running around in Indy IV (although I'll admit, I did like Short Round in "Temple of Doom"). I'm against the idea of an Indy Jr., because we already had the father-son dynamic in "The Last Crusade". Harrison Ford has already dismissed rumours that Indy's son will appear in the film.

    However, I think it might work for Indy to meet a long-lost adult daughter. She could be an archeologist also and just as tough as him. Remember in "Raiders of the Lost Ark", when Marion asks Indy "Do you know how you ruined my life?". What if Marion discovered she was pregnant after Indy left her and, considering she was young and unmarried and it was the 1920s, she gave the child up for adoption without ever telling him. That would help explain why Marion is so bitter towards Indy and why Marion's father had a falling out with him. This could also be the reason why Spielberg reportedly wants Karen Allen to do a "soundbite" for Indy IV. Perhaps after Marion dies, she leaves a letter for Indy revealing that he has a daughter.

    Also, if I remember correctly one of the Old Indy segments on "The Young Indiana Jones Chronicles" TV series showed that he had grandchildren, so Indy must have fathered a child at some point in his life.
